python怎么导入txt数据pandas
时间: 2024-01-09 16:44:41 浏览: 20
可以使用pandas库中的read_csv()函数来导入txt数据。
示例代码:
```python
import pandas as pd
# 读取txt文件,以制表符分隔
data = pd.read_csv('data.txt', sep='\t')
# 显示数据
print(data)
```
其中,文件名为data.txt,数据以制表符分隔。如果数据以其他分隔符分隔,可以使用sep参数来指定。读取后的数据将被保存为一个DataFrame对象,可以进行各种数据分析和处理操作。
相关问题
python读取txt文件pandas
Python使用Pandas库可以很方便地读取txt文件。首先,你需要导入Pandas库,然后使用`read_table`函数来读取txt文件。在函数中,你需要指定txt文件的路径和分隔符。下面是一个示例代码:
```python
import pandas as pd
data = pd.read_table('./emb.txt', sep=' ', header=None)
print(data)
```
在这个示例中,我们假设txt文件的路径为"./emb.txt",并且文件中的数据以空格作为分隔符。读取的结果会被存储在一个Pandas的DataFrame对象中,你可以使用`print(data)`来查看读取的结果。这样,你就能够通过Pandas读取txt文件了。
python读取txt数据导入mysql
可以使用Python的pandas库读取txt文件,然后将数据导入MySQL数据库。
以下是大致步骤:
1. 导入必要的库:pandas和MySQLdb
```
import pandas as pd
import MySQLdb
```
2. 使用pandas的read_csv函数读取txt文件,并存储为一个DataFrame对象
```
data = pd.read_csv('data.txt', delimiter='\t')
```
3. 连接MySQL数据库
```
conn = MySQLdb.connect(host='localhost', user='root', password='your_password', database='your_database')
```
4. 将数据插入到MySQL数据库中
```
data.to_sql(name='table_name', con=conn, if_exists='replace', index=False)
```
以上步骤中,name参数为要插入数据的表名,con参数为连接对象,if_exists参数为插入方式(replace表示覆盖已有数据,append表示追加数据),index参数为是否保留DataFrame的索引。
注意:需要先安装pandas和MySQLdb库,可以使用以下命令进行安装:
```
pip install pandas
pip install MySQL-python
```